WebStep 2. Find the class corresponding to this frequency. It is called the modal class. Step 3. Find the class size. (upper limit – lower limit.) Step 4. Calculate mode using the formula. M o d e = l + ( f 1 − f 0 2 f 1 − f 0 − f 2) × h. Where l = the lower limit of modal class.
